Vasundhara Raje sworn in as 1st woman CM of R'sthan
Monday, December 8 2003 13:00 Hrs (IST)
Jaipur: Rajasthan BJP (Bharatiya Janata Party) president, Vasundhara Raje was today
(Dec 8, 2003) sworn-in as the first woman Chief Minister of the desert state.
Raje was sworn in at a glittering public function by the State Governor Kailashpati Misra along with nine
ministers in the presence of Union Finance Minister Jaswant Singh and Chief ministers of BJP-ruled
states of Gujarat, Narendra Modi and Goa, Pratap Rane.
Outgoing Chief Minister Ashok Gehlot also attended the function, held outside the State Assembly
building.
Eight Cabinet-rank Ministers and a Minister of State were also sworn in along with Raje.
Those inducted as Cabinet Ministers are Gulab Chand Kataria, Ghanshyam Tiwari, Kirodi Lal Meena,
Sanwar Lal Jat, Madan Dilawar and Narpat Singh Rajvi, Kanak Mal Katara and Yunus Khan.
Prabhu Lal Saini was sworn in as Minister of State.
